随笔分类 - (1)《C++Primer》
详情,请购买正版教材查阅!
摘要:1.vector的初始化
阅读全文
摘要:用于做整理的编号,000,111,222,……999
阅读全文
摘要:1.变量命名规范 变量命名有许多约定俗成的规范,下面的这些规范能有效提高程序的可读性: 标识符要能体现实际含义(顾名思义)。 变量名一般用小写字母,如index,不要使用Index或INDEX。 用户自定义的类名一般以大写字母开头,如Sales_item。 如果标识符由多个单词组成,则单词间应有明显
阅读全文
摘要:1.参数传递 参数传递:pass by value vs. pass by reference(to const) 推荐:能传引用,尽量传引用(高效,尤其在需要拷贝的对象很大时) 2.返回值传递 返回值传递:return by value vs. return by reference(to con
阅读全文
摘要:1.引例 2.const使用 类class里面的函数分两种: 会改变数据 :不能加const; 确定不会改变数据 :立马加const(强烈建议); 对于引例中的类,可能的调用方式: 为什么强烈建议,对于不会改变数据的函数,立马加const? 因为类设计出来是要给人使用,要充分考虑使用者会怎么使用。上
阅读全文
摘要:1.一个引例 2.构造函数的特点 3.初始列定义构造函数默认实参 注意,一般的函数也是可以定义默认实参的,以下就是一个通用的方式 然而,上面的方式效率不是最高的。一般地,数据处理有两个阶段,即“初始化”和“赋值”,上面的方式直接跳过了阶段一,效率偏低。 对于构造函数,可以使用初始列(初值列)的方式来
阅读全文
摘要:1.引用头文件 标准头文件 #include <iostream> 自定义头文件 #include "complex.h" 2.防卫式(guard)声明
阅读全文
摘要:1.数字成绩输出为字母等级 2.特定字母和空格等统计 3.含空格字符串的输入 参考资料: 1.《C++ Primer》中文版(第五版),Stanley B.Lippman等著,电子工业出版社 2.《C++ Primer》习题集(第五版),Stanley B.Lippman等著,电子工业出版社
阅读全文
摘要:参考资料: 1.《C++ Primer》第5版
阅读全文
摘要:1.获取数组的长度 2.传递数组参数 参考资料: 1.C++获取数组的长度
阅读全文
摘要:1.使用vector模板 2.使用普通数组 参考资料: 1.《C++ Primer》中文版(第五版),Stanley B.Lippman等著,电子工业出版社 2.《C++ Primer》习题集(第五版),Stanley B.Lippman等著,电子工业出版社
阅读全文
摘要:1.连续输入多个整型数据 循环语句while和for: while循环: 当输入不定的情况下,使用while循环比较合适,在windows系统下,先敲Ctrl+Z,再按Enter ——适用于整型输入结束; 对于非整型数据(如字符串数据)的连续输入,则需要使用第二部分内容的方式; for循环: 当输入
阅读全文

浙公网安备 33010602011771号